Final Orders / Judgements
The National Lok-Adalat disposed of the cheque bounce case (Section 138 of Negotiable Instruments Act) between Jankalyan Nagari Sahakari Patsanstha and Vishal Dilip Kakade after the complainant produced an award and decided not to proceed further. The accused was acquitted under Section 280 B.N.S.S, 2023, bail bonds were cancelled, and court fees refund certificate was issued to the complainant.
